On-call notes: Paylume integration tests flake roughly twice a week, usually in the capture-refund suite. Root cause is the mock gateway losing its session when the test runner restarts mid-batch. Don't retry blindly — check the gateway container logs first. If it's the session drop, restart the mock and rerun only the failed specs. The runner needs the gateway credential in its local env file. Add the following line before rerunning:

sealed setting: VAULT_KEY20=99c8657b7398a947e274

Subject: Squatwatch cut-over complete

Team — the cut-over from the legacy typo-squatting scanner to Squatwatch finished Tuesday night. All registry feeds now flow through the new matcher, and the old Larchmont pipeline is in read-only mode for two more weeks. Detection latency dropped noticeably and false positives are roughly flat. For reference at the sync, the production settings Squatwatch is running with are below.

config for kadug-yahop:
quenwyn:
  pin: 2459
  metrics_host: metrics.quenwyn.lumicsys.internal
  tenant: julax
  seal: seal_0d5ead96

// Heads-up for the security review: this module owns hot-reload of the
// Brindlewick gateway config. We watch the config mount and swap atomically;
// no partial reads should ever be visible, but please double-check the
// validation path, since a rejected reload keeps the old snapshot alive
// indefinitely. Reload frequency is rate-limited so a flapping file can't
// DoS the parser, and oversized configs are refused outright before
// deserialization. All of those guardrails are driven by the constants
// defined immediately below.

constants for yafog-hawep:
RATE_LIMITS = {
    "aldeth": 722,
    "tamix": 452,
}

Subject: Handover — thumbnail queue (Pixelgrove)

Welcome aboard. The thumbnail generation queue runs on the Fernwick cluster; workers pull from the resize-pending topic every 30s. If the backlog exceeds 10k, scale workers via the Lattermill console, not cron. Dead-letter items go to Marta's triage board — don't requeue them manually. Releases ship Tuesdays; you own the cut this week. Deploys to the queue workers must be signed before Fernwick accepts them. Use the deploy key below for signing:

release key, tawep-kawif: bky6_bCCTaN